ENRG 484 - Economics of Alternative Energy


Explores the economics of renewable energy and conservation. The economic history of renewable energy and the existing institutional framework are examined. Considers economic motivations for the expansion of renewable energy and conservation. Existing and prospective policies are analyzed. Examines the challenges associated with integrating renewable sources into existing energy systems. Various quantitative techniques are reviewed and practiced. Also offered as ECON 484.

Prerequisites & Notes: ENRG 384 or ECON 384 or ENRG 386 or ECON 386.
Credits: 4
